Senior Product Manager at Air and Gas Industries - Edogawa, Tokyo, Japan
Mechanical Engineer
Contact Michael Fowler
Group Manager
Contact Richard Power
Administrative Assistant
Contact Georgia Brown
Accounts Manager
Contact Trevor Wildermuth
General Manager
Contact Steve Graham
Workshop Manager
Contact Mark Creed
Receptionist
Contact Janine Kirby